Understanding Designated Representation Services

Registered agent services are a vital part of corporate governance. A registered agent acts as a lawful proxy for a corporation, accepting crucial official paperwork, such as service of process notifications, on in place of the business. This function is essential, as it confirms that organizations can be contacted reliably and promptly if legal matters arise. Entities must designate a registered agent to fulfill regulatory obligations, as failing to do so can lead to penalties or administrative dissolution.

Corporate Agent Criteria and Rules

Grasping the requirements and rules surrounding registered agents is vital for companies looking to ensure compliance. Each state has specific statutes defining who can act as a registered agent, generally demanding that the representative be a inhabitant of the state, a corporation licensed to operate transactions there, or, in a few instances, a designated agency. This makes certain that there is a reliable point of communication for official and official notices.

In furthermore to residency criteria, registered agents must also have a tangible location within the jurisdiction, usually known as the registered office. This address cannot be a P.O. Box and must be available during standard working hours. It's crucial for businesses to ensure that their registered agent satisfies these requirements to prevent possible legal repercussions, such as not to obtain important documents or overlooking legal deadlines.

Furthermore, businesses should be cognizant of the legal responsibilities that a registered agent must fulfill. This entails the duty to receive service of process and provide prompt alerts to the business regarding any legal issues. Ongoing updates on compliance requirements, as well as assistance in yearly filings, are also part of their responsibilities. Evaluating Expenses of Registered Agent Services

When evaluating registered agent services, understanding the pricing structure is essential. Fees can differ widely based on the provider and the range of services offered. Typically, fundamental registered agent services can start around fifty dollars annually but can go up to multiple hundred dollars based on additional features like compliance reminders, annual report filings, or mail handling services. Companies should assess their needs and decide what services warrant the cost to ensure they select an appropriate registered agent company.

It is vital to take into account not only the base fees but also any potential hidden costs associated with registered agent services. While some providers may advertise low rates, they might charge additional for document forwarding, providing a registered office address, or handling business mail. Businesses should carefully read the service agreement and inquire about any additional fees to avoid unexpected costs.
